It’s time for great music to come to town at the 3rd Annual Earl Scruggs Music Festival. This year’s line-up from Friday-Sunday includes dozens of amazing musicians, including Tanya Tucker, Old Crow Medicine Show, Marty Stuart & His Fabulous Superlatives, Peter Rowan & Sam Grisman Project, Yonder Mountain String Band and The Steeldrivers. For more information on this year’s festival and to purchase tickets, visit earlscruggsmusicfest.com. Day and weekend tickets are available online and at the gate. Read our blog for more info.
